the pet shop - An Overview
Trying to find the best pet shops in Dubai to pamper your furry Mate? Explore the listing to seek out the ultimate pet care shopping knowledge, where just about every want for a happier, much healthier pet is met!Amazoonpets.ae is often a sought-soon after online store offering limitless options for pet mother and father. They even have supplies fo